47. Funaoka Onsen, Kyoto A century-old sento in Kyoto. The atmosphere is pleasant, inside it's a refined old-school vibe. Visited around 17-18 on a Monday during cherry blossom season — there was a decent crowd, but everyone had enough space and it was comfortable. Old-timers present, a few foreigners too. Baths: 1. One large bath with three sections: - A very comfortable two-person jet zone, probably the most comfortable I've encountered. You can properly brace your elbows on the railings, lock yourself in (so you don't get "washed away"), and fully relax; - A large common area; - An electric bath section. Temperature slightly below hot. 2. A hot+ small bath with bubbles. 3. A hot+ small regular bath. 4. A small wooden bath with mild temperature. 5. A separate weird 1x1 meter bath with water pouring from above and a button on the wall. If you press the button, nothing happens. Temperature same as the main bath. 6. An outdoor hot stone bath. 7. An outdoor cold stone bath. There's also a sauna. The water is tap water, clear. There's a slight smell from the water, but I wouldn't call it chlorine. Breathing in the indoor baths is fine. Visit costs 490. Shampoo/body wash for purchase at 100 per item. Small towel 200. Hair dryer is paid. Definitely recommended when visiting Kyoto, especially for old-school lovers.
